John Ralph ARCHBOLD

Regimental number3795
Place of birthRockhampton, Queensland
ReligionPresbyterian
OccupationBlacksmith
AddressThe Strand, Townsville, Queensland
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ation19
Height6' 0.75"
Weight150 lbs
Next of kinFather, Mr Shirley Archbold, Innisfail, Queensland
Previous military serviceServed in the 2nd Infantry Regiment, Citizen Military Forces; still serving at time of AIF enlistment.
Enlistment date7 February 1917
Place of enlistmentTownsville, Queensland
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name4th Pioneer Battalion, Reinforcement 10
AWM Embarkation Roll number14/16/3
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Sydney, New South Wales, on board HMAT A20 Hororata on 13 June 1917
Rank from Nominal RollGunner
Unit from Nominal Roll12th Field Artillery Brigade
FateReturned to Australia 1 November 1919
Discharge date26 January 1920
Other details

War service: Western Front

Commenced return to Australia on board HT 'Nestor', 1 November 1919; disembarked Melbourne, 15 December 1919; discharged,Brisbane, 26 January 1920.

Medals: British War Medal, Victory Medal
